OverviewDr. Joe Ferry compiles a volume of his poetry from the 1970s through the 1990s. Such works as ""New York City, 3AM,"" ""The Cure,"" and ""The Dragonfly"" highlight his ability to make a statement in a few words. His longer pieces, including ""Magdalena,"" ""Waiting for the Word,"" and ""Zandalay"" showcase his storytelling.Endless is a glimpse into the mind of the poet, featuring his unique style and his skill at turning a phrase. Accompanying Dr. Ferry's poems in this volume are select photographs by Jerry Reganess.
